Audit item 14: Verify the GraphQL N+1 fix on the Lanternfish catalog service. The resolver for product variants previously issued one query per parent node; it now batches through a DataLoader with a 10ms window. New team members should confirm three things: the loader is registered per-request (not globally), the batch key includes the tenant scope, and the regression test in tests/perf/variants_batch.spec still asserts a single query per request. If any check fails, reopen the audit and contact the engineer accountable, named directly below.

signatory, yahog-badug: Quenix Ulaael

### DocSentry Setup

DocSentry lints every markdown file on push: headings, link targets, terminology. Contractors get lint-only access; fixes go through review. Install the CLI, run `docsentry init`, accept the default ruleset. First run requires account verification — when prompted, enter the recovery passphrase shown directly below.

recovery phrase for fajeg-kawep: druix-gorius-briax-ulaeth-fraox-lammir-pelox-jormir-pelwyn-julir

## Recovery: Telemetry Compression Service

Scope for review: the Fenwick compressor batches telemetry payloads and applies dictionary compression before upload. It holds a signing key for batch integrity. If the service account locks, compression halts and raw payloads queue unencrypted-at-rest on edge nodes — treat as priority. Recovery is manual: one operator, one witness, logged in the audit trail. The recovery console accepts the passphrase directly below.

strongbox words: sormir-fenael-zorius

The scheduled Tuesday collection of four Quellbright demo consoles from the Harlow Point showroom did not occur. The units were boxed, labelled, and staged in the back room by 09:00 as agreed, but no driver from Ostera Freight appeared. Records team: please update the asset log to show the units remain on site and re-book collection for Thursday morning. The demo units contain pre-release firmware, so standard release rules apply. At hand-over, the driver must repeat the confirmation phrase exactly as issued.

dispatch memo: the sorius tamius courier leaves the praeth ledger at gate 4873 under passcode 928014